## Break-glass: Wrenfield billing worker
Blue-green swaps for the billing worker normally flip via the Cadence dashboard. If the dashboard is down mid-swap, don't wait — use break-glass access to cut traffic back to the green pool manually. The break-glass vault for the release manager opens with the recovery passphrase below.

strongbox words: druvan-lamys-eliius-jorax-istox-soreth-ulays-gilix-ralix-oliiel-norwyn-casvan-praius

Subject: EXIF scrubbing cut-over done — Pictern uploads

Plugin authors: the Pictern pipeline now strips EXIF on ingest, not at render. Plugins reading metadata post-upload will get empty fields. Use the pre-ingest hook if you need camera data. Legacy behavior is gone as of today. The scrubber runs with the settings below.

config for kawig-kagug:
WENETH_PIN=0097
WENETH_TENANT=silath
WENETH_METRICS_HOST=metrics.weneth.qirvangrid.example
WENETH_SEAL=seal_9505f14d
WENETH_STANDBY_TEAM=sorox

Subject: PickPath cut-over complete

Cut-over to PickPath v2 finished Sunday night. Legacy optimizer at Varnholt's Dresley warehouse is decommissioned; routing now runs through the new solver. Batch sizes are capped at 40 lines per picker. Rollback window closed Monday 09:00. No incidents logged. Dashboards live under the ops board. Future maintainers: the solver reads everything from its config at boot. The values currently deployed are as follows.

settings of yajof-yajog:
wenix:
  log_level: info
  metrics_host: metrics.wenix.lumiclabs.internal
  pin: 4766
  pool_size: 8

## Tuning

The receipt mailer (Almsgate) batches donation receipts and sends through the Thornquay relay. On-call: if the queue backs up, resist the urge to crank batch size — the relay rate-limits per connection, and bigger batches just mean bigger retries. Scale worker count first, then shorten the flush interval. Dedupe window must stay longer than the retry horizon or donors get duplicate receipts, which generates tickets. All knobs live in one place and are read at worker start. Current production values follow.

tuning table, kajop-yafof:
QUOTAS = {
    "wenath": 10,
    "ulaael": 5,
}